Who Is Carlos Santana Wife?

Carlos Santana married Deborah King, the daughter of Saunders King, a blues musician, in 1973. Salvador, Stella, and Angelica are their three kids.

Santana and Deborah established The Milagro (Miracle) Foundation, a non-profit organization that provides funding for needs such as those associated with health care, education, and other things.

Deborah filed for divorce on October 19, 2007, citing irreconcilable differences after 34 years of marriage.

On July 9, 2010, while Cindy Blackman and Santana were together at a Tinley Park performance of the Universal Tone Tour, he proposed to Cindy. They were married in December 2010 and live in Las Vegas now.
